Output e3fa2621e773249c682c45080a04f57e3ea0e962f1cbfe2541c5035a60d51046:1

value
6780000
script pubkey
OP_0 OP_PUSHBYTES_32 c326cff00e6763a201f20a7d314b2fe7c5d95d3ce26c3671bdba402fd90e4d6a
address
bc1qcvnvluqwva36yq0jpf7nzje0ulzajhfuufkrvudahfqzlkgwf44q3muec0
transaction
e3fa2621e773249c682c45080a04f57e3ea0e962f1cbfe2541c5035a60d51046
spent
true